Becker, Cynthia J. was born on February 26, 1957 in Patrick Air Force Base.
University of Central Florida (Bachelor of Arts, 1979). Georgia State University (Juris Doctor, 1987).
Worked at Chambers, Mabry, McClelland & Brooks (Atlanta, Georgia) specializing in General Trial Practice in all State and Federal Courts. Negligence and Personal Injury, Medical Malpractice, Insurance Law, Workers Compensation, Products Liability, General Corporate and Criminal Law, Wills, Trusts and Estates, Commercial Litigation, Domestic Relations. Admitted to the bar, 1987, Georgia.
Member, Moot Court Board, 1985-1987.
Semifinalist, Young Lawyers Section, National Moot Court Competition. Regional Winner, 1986 American Bar Association Appellate Advocacy.
Author: "Trying the Automobile Case in Georgia," National Business Institute, Incorporated., 1994, 1995 and 1997. Soft Tissue Injury Claims," National Business Institute, Incorporated., 1995 and 1997.
Instructor: "The Nuts, Bolts and Trapdoors of Tort Claim Evaluation, Georgia, 1994.
Trial Related Seminars, National Business Institute, Incorporated., 1994. Member: Atlanta and American Bar Associations. State Bar of Georgia (Member, Sections on: General Practice and Trial Law.
Products Liability, Litigation and Women as Rainmakers).
Chambers, Mabry, McClelland & Brooks was founded in 1963 by Eugene P. Chambers, Junior and East. Speer Mabry. Starting with a local general practice, the firm now serves the entire state and maintains two full-staffed offices offering a wide range of legal services with emphasis on civil litigation.
The firm encourages continuing professional development and all partners and associates participate in continuing legal education seminars, professional association activities and civic affairs
